Opis:This article aims to analyze the professional identity of professors teaching in the Department of Linguistics at the School of Philology, Linguistics and Literature at the University of Costa Rica. In order to do so, it posits the question “How do professors providing lessons in Spanish Philology major define their identity?” Concerning the question, an analysis of the fundamental aspects of professional identity was executed taking into consideration: the conceptions of teaching and learning, strategies employed, as well as the related affective and motivational factors.
